Automatic WordPress Scraper And Content Crawler Plugin
RSS and Atom feeds with non-legitimate XML construction is probably not supported by our RSS aggregator plugin for WordPress. The detail pages which are redirected from the listing page should have the identical HTML web page How is web scraping used in SEO? construction and have to be a sound HTML. Non-valid detail pages with totally different HTML page structure is probably not supported.
Basically, you’ll find any information you have to make your weblog posts higher and extra original. Tools like Webhose.ioprovide actual-time knowledge for thousands of sites, they usually have a free plan for making up to 1,000 requests per month. Author Bio
About the Author: Elizabetta is a blogger at hempwear.eu, 3avape and cbdoilselect.
Telephone:+386) 40 680 119,129.99 129.99,169.99 169.99,134.99 134.99
Address: PO Box 390954Keauhou, Hawaii
As Featured in
https://www.victoriassecret.comYou need to just remember to have the right pricing information and the right Facebook Email Scraper options listed. Finding accurate information, whether it be a case research, report, or product data, could make the distinction should you’re trying to write down a excessive-quality submit. This will save you quite a bit of time when you truly write your content in a while.
But there are different forums that do allow their websites to be scraped, like StackOverflow. Unfortunately, Quora doesn’t enable scrapingof their web site for legal reasons.
Note that we are iterating over the listing above by calling on the index number of every merchandise. Until now, we now have targeted the links with the artists’ names particularly, however we now have the extra tag information that we don’t really need. Next, at the backside of our program file, we’ll need to create a for loop in order to iterate over all of the artist names that we simply put into the artist_name_list_items variable. For this project, we’ll acquire artists’ names and the related hyperlinks obtainable on the website. You might wish to gather different knowledge, such as the artists’ nationality and dates.
The w mode is used to ensure the file is open for writing. we also guarantee to remove the all trailing whitespaces in the text utilizing the rstrip python string methodology.
For Mac customers, Python is pre-put in in OS X. Open up Terminal and type python –model. We are going to make use of Python as our scraping language, along with a simple and highly effective library, BeautifulSoup. Instead of explaining the code individually, I actually have embedded the feedback over the source code lines. I have tried to elucidate the code wherever I felt the requirement. This is the second article in the sequence of python scripts.
To configure how often your dynamic web question updates the info it imports, go to ‘Data’, then ‘Properties’, then select a frequency (“Refresh every X minutes”). If you’ve followed these steps, you need to now be able to see the data from the web site set out in your spreadsheet. Technology is evolving by the day and duties which previously took days or even weeks, can now be carried out at a press of a button. The scrapped data might be downloaded as CSV, Excel, API or simply save them to databases. It boasts a Point-and-Click Interface which applies machine learning to get data the moment you tap on it very precisely.
Now we all know the unique location of our information with the help of class tags. Do not request data from the web site too aggressively with your program , as this will break the web site.
There are plenty of explanation why their content material ranks, after all. Maybe they’ve better domain authoritythan you do, or perhaps they have a bigger built-in viewers. Your product knowledge should now be available in Google Merchant Centre. Just ensure you Click on the ‘Diagnostics’ tab to verify it’s standing and ensure it’s all working smoothly.
Automatic IP Rotation – Anonymous scraping minimizes the possibilities of being traced and blocked. Point-and-Click Interface – Anyone who knows tips on how to browse can scrape.
You’re going to use the data to tell your advertising practices. I don’t imagine in stealing content to be able to rank, especially since authentic content is so good for advertising. Copy content from different websites with some minor modifications, publishing it as authentic. The solely caveat is that you have to know how to use them correctly. There are ways that you should use their content to your advantage.
In order to collect all of these pages, we will perform more iterations with for loops. This will revise most of the code we have written so far, but will employ comparable ideas. We have received again a listing of all the artists’ names available on the primary web page of the letter Z.
Integrated With Themes And Plugins
In order to get began, we’ll need a webpage with e mail addresses we’d want to scrape. In this case, we are going to scrape the Minnesota State Bar Association’s web site for e-mail addresses of their registered attorneys. Now that you have found out these elements, let’s get into tips on how to scrape e mail addresses from any web site.
The id attribute specifies a singular id for an HTML tag and the worth have to be unique within the HTML doc. The class attribute is used to define equal kinds for HTML tags with the same class. We can make use of those ids and classes to assist us locate the data we want.
But know that there are other options obtainable to you if you’d like extra information. Web scraping can be incredibly complicated, especially if you don’t have a coding background. Scrapebox, the software we mentioned earlier, can be utilized for both white and black-hat internet scraping, as an example. Whatever you do, please don’t use them to plagiarize different individuals’s content. This is not going to solely help you create external hyperlinks, but it will also enhance the standard of your content material.
Just CBD makes a great relaxing CBD Cream for all your aches and pains! Visit our website to see the @justcbd collection! 😁 #haveanicedaycbd #justcbd— haveanicedaycbd (@haveanicedaycbd) January 23, 2020
So, just make sure that the content is successfully handed via these filters is added to your own web site. Remove specific phrases and phrases from the scraped text with the regular expression-supported find & exchange characteristic, or substitute them with your personal phrases. Moreover, you possibly can add an unlimited variety of guidelines to run respectively.
Whether you wish to collect info for your business or make your life extra convenient, internet scraping is a skill price studying. If you are an Android consumer, there aren’t any easy options to scrape a web site. You can use the IFTTT app with the steps outlined above, but Tasker might be a greater fit. Regular Expressions allow far more nice-grain searching and might work throughout a number of recordsdata to return only the data you want. In a detailed post, Reddit consumer u/keveridge outlines how to use regular expressions with the Shortcuts app to get detailed info from web sites.
Why Does Web Scraping Often Appear Offensive?
Just do not forget that https://t.co/IsftGMEFwv of it ought to be white hat, that means that you just’re not using that knowledge to do malicious issues. If you simply need to pull weblog titles and metadata, there are some plugins that can work properly. If you have plenty of heavy scraping to do, or you wish to pull from a number of websites, think about using one thing more strong. Web scraping is usually a good thing for marketing analysis when accomplished right.
You can name your file no matter you want to, we’ll call it nga_z_artists.py on this tutorial. In this tutorial, we’ll be working with knowledge from the official web site of the National Gallery of Art within the United States. It could be very simple to make use of despite the fact that you have no experience on web site scraping before. Our information group will meet with you to debate your web crawling and knowledge processing requirements.
Step Three: Start Scraping
There is a little bit of a studying curve, however the developer has provided unbelievable documentation and tutorial videos. Web Scraper is among the many simplest and best tools for small scale knowledge collection, offering more in its Free tier than most. Extract all email addresses from the response utilizing a daily expression, and add them into the email set. Sample for urlsplit()In such a means, we’re able to get the bottom and path part for the web site URL.
If you are working at a startup and want to attain out to extra potential leads, you may need to gather as many enterprise e mail addresses as possible. You can create a website that may have rich content material and get click, generate advert income, or open a store and earn fee revenue with affiliate internet marketing applications.
- You will need a custom internet scraper completely centered in your specific necessities and you’ll scrape anything you want!
- If you’re looking for a diligent and skilled scraper for scraping emails from any site, you possibly can count on me.
- three minutes.Flickr Scrape the photographs in Flickr feeds as different posts with our WordPress Flickr gallery crawler.
- TechCrunch Scrape the contents into separate posts with our automatic WordPress content crawler plugin.
- In this text, you’ll know every thing about this net-scraping tool in particulars.
The first thing you’ll wish to do is locate all the posts in your site related to a selected topic, and scrape the names and make contact with information of any commenters on these posts. If you want “brand evangelists” in your own weblog, you can scrape your whole own comments to seek out those that may be excited about guest posting. The plugin can also be free, so long as you’ve an API key to a software like SEMRush.
Please do not close your browser – whereas your emails are being harvested, or your outcome will be misplaced. If you have to leave your browser unattended make sure you have the “Email Extraction Results” box checked underneath your account. Making multiple account will get you a similar 50 emails per keyword and banned, the one method to get lots of unique deeply crawled emails is with a paid account. Based on the quantity of emails your scapping, if it is a low quantity it is going to be displayed on screen.
Depending on the sources you select, it could possibly take a number of minutes to generate a listing. If you want to know what hundreds of other sites in your business are doing, you then need more than only a plugin.
It may be opened in Excel so you possibly can see the data and process it simply. Then, make use of the Python urllib2 to get the HTML web page of the url declared.
Once you have collected what you want from a web site, run scripts that will go over the data domestically rather than burden someone else’s servers. When scraping web pages, you will need to remain considerate of the servers you might be grabbing data from. Since this program is doing a bit of work, it will take a short while to create the CSV file.
The more you understand about your personal data, the better your advertising strategies might be. And don’t forget to scrape your own website for that data, too.
Line 15 The first row ussually accommodates the header cells. We serch throught the primary row in the rows listing to get the text values of all th components in that row. Line 9 We create a beatuful soup tree structure from the content material of the response from the server. Line 8 We make a get request to the url utilizing the get method of the requests library. But first, we now have to import the Python csv module and the datetime module to get the record date.
Basic Email List Packages€Four Forty Three
If it is a larger quantity the outcomes will be e mail to you in a CSV File. You now know tips on how to scrape e mail addresses from any website. We will now setup ParseHub to extract knowledge from further pages of results. Now, ParseHub is setup to extract the name and e mail of every lawyer within the first page of outcomes.
Change content to a special language with the translate feature, or spin and retrieve a new content with content material spinner providers. In essential state of affairs, you’ll be able to contact the proprietor and request permission to publish the content material in your web site. Some permit you to publish a few of their content, ask you to offer them the backlink to view the rest and goal more hits.
Whatever your goal may be, here’s how to scrape e-mail addresses from any website right into a convenient Excel spreadsheet. Note that this may make your website slower to load for the typical user, means less accessible for blind or otherwise disabled users, and make it a ache to replace content material. Scrapers rely on finding patterns in a site’s HTML markup, and they then use those patterns as clues to assist their scripts discover the right knowledge in your site’s HTML soup.
In addition to the fact that the plugin works perfectly, the customer help has been excellent. Clearly the most effective RSS aggregator plugin for WordPress I actually have ever purchased. From the web shops, you should use the custom publish kind and custom fields assist in your WooCommerce retailer to gather content in the type of merchandise. Earn income by promoting products both in your personal store or redirecting them to the target website by way of an affiliate program. Filter the content material within the supply site to match the foundations you specify.
It’s much like Scrapy however has been round for for much longer. Many customers find Beautiful Soup easier to make use of than Scrapy.
Make positive your program behaves in an affordable manner (i.e. acts like a human). Also, HTML tags sometimes come with id or class attributes.
While this does take a little little bit of technical know-how, it could allow you to kind via the chaos of boards that are usually a hundred+ pages deep with content. I often advocate doing this sort of analysis a minimum of once a year to verify your content material is still resonating along with your viewers. So I list that category near the highest of my weblog’s homepage. I do attempt to write content material that no less than stands a chance of showing up on the first web page, although, which implies I spend time reviewing my best performing posts. More than doubtless they’ll want someone to write for them who is already conversant in their content.
The Requests library permits you to make use of HTTP inside your Python programs in a human readable way, and the Beautiful Soup module is designed to get web scraping accomplished rapidly. Within this file, we will begin to import the libraries we’ll be using — Requests and Beautiful Soup. With our programming surroundings activated, we’ll create a new file, with nano as an example.
If you’re utilizing PayPal, please allow as much as quarter-hour in your email extraction credit to look in your account after you make your purchase. Thank you in your buy, PayPal Payers please permit up to 15 minutes in your e-mail extraction credits to look in your account.
Whatever knowledge you wish to acquire, you need to learn the way it is described by the DOM of the online web page. With our web page collected, parsed, and set up as a BeautifulSoup object, we can transfer on to amassing the info that we want. We’ll now create a BeautifulSoup object, or a parse tree. This object takes as its arguments the page.text document from Requests (the content material of the server’s response) and then parses it from Python’s constructed-in html.parser.
You can then export this information right into a spreadsheet to maintain monitor of your key phrases. This will provide you with an inventory of key phrases that area bought through AdWords. But as soon as it’s done you should have a a lot larger list of potential key phrases out there to you.
Do you plan to blast this record with “spammy” messages to see who bites? Or are you planning to make use of this record to build reliable connections along with your potential prospects? Furthermore, you can use this record to construct target audiences for Google Ads or Facebook Ads.
Now, you’ll be able to add further “choose” commands under the page selection to additionally extract the lawyer’s handle, phone number and extra. However, for this example, we will only give attention to their e-mail addresses.
Once it’s carried out, the output might be complete, showing the artists’ names and their associated hyperlinks from Zabaglia, Niccola to Zykmund, Václav. These two for loops come under the import statements, the CSV file creation and author , and the initialization of the pages variable . In addition to this loop, we’ll have a second loop that can undergo each of the pages above. Note that because we have put the unique program into the second for loop, we now have the unique loop as a nested for loop contained in it.
You can then scrape websites instantly from Excel utilizing totally different Excel formulation and functions. If you’ve access to SEMRush, however you don’t like how the export characteristic organizes key phrases, you can also use a plugin like SEOGadget for Excel.
Beauty Products & Cosmetics Shops Email List and B2B Marketing Listhttps://t.co/EvfYHo4yj2— Creative Bear Tech (@CreativeBearTec) June 16, 2020
Our Beauty Industry Marketing List currently contains in excess of 300,000 business records. pic.twitter.com/X8F4RJOt4M
Some goal to reach more customers by sharing their content material with content sharing methods such as RSS or API . Scrapes is designed to supply most performance even in the Website Scraper minimum system configuration provided by shared internet hosting. It’s one of the best and easy to use WordPress auto post plugin I even have ever seen, thanks one more time.